Basecamp

Basecamp is an all-in-one toolkit designed for remote work, offering project management, messaging, and file storage. Its key features include task tracking, real-time communication, and document sharing, making it ideal for remote teams and small businesses.

Basecamp is a project management tool that integrates communication, task tracking, and file storage for teams.

Pros

  • + All-in-one solution for remote team management.
  • + Integrates various tools for comprehensive project management.
  • + Mature and reliable with a long-standing user base.

Cons

  • - May be overwhelming for very small teams with limited needs.
  • - Pricing could be a barrier for some smaller organizations.

Asana

Asana is a project management tool that helps teams organize and track tasks and projects. It offers features like task assignments, deadlines, and collaboration, making it ideal for teams and project managers seeking a streamlined workflow.

Asana is a project management tool for organizing and tracking team tasks and projects.

Pros

  • + Effective for managing complex projects and tasks
  • + Collaboration features enhance team communication
  • + Integrates with a variety of productivity tools
  • + User-friendly interface for task organization

Cons

  • - Free plan has limited features
  • - Can be overwhelming for simple task management
